2. What information we collect
Information you give us directly
- Account registration: name, date of birth, email, mobile number, residential address, country, state/territory, postcode, gender (optional), chosen username and password (the password is stored only as a salted hash — Bizzo cannot read your plaintext password).
- KYC verification: scan or photo of government-issued ID, proof of address, proof of payment method.
- Payment information: card number (last 4 digits stored, full number tokenised by the payment processor), e-wallet account ID, crypto wallet address.
- Communications: the content of support chats, emails to support, bug reports.
- Self-exclusion / responsible gambling: any deposit/loss/session limits you set, self-exclusion requests.
Information we collect automatically
- Technical: IP address, device type, operating system, browser, screen resolution, timezone, language.
- Behavioural: pages viewed, games played, bet history, deposit/withdrawal history, login times, session length.
- Cookies & similar technologies: session cookies (required), analytics cookies (Google Analytics 4, anonymised), and bonus-attribution cookies if you arrived via an affiliate link.
Information from third parties
- KYC service providers: identity-verification matches (e.g. Sumsub, Jumio) returning a pass/fail and any flagged risk indicators.
- Payment providers: transaction success/failure, fraud-risk score, chargeback history.
- Affiliate networks: which affiliate referred you and the campaign code, used to attribute commission.
We do not purchase data from data brokers, scrape social media, or build advertising profiles outside our own systems.
3. Why we collect it (lawful basis)
| Purpose | Lawful basis |
|---|---|
| Operating your account, processing bets and payouts | Performance of the contract with you |
| Verifying your age and identity (KYC) | Legal obligation under our licence |
| Detecting fraud, money laundering, multi-accounting | Legitimate interest, legal obligation |
| Enforcing self-exclusion and responsible gambling tools | Legitimate interest, your consent |
| Sending transactional emails (deposits, withdrawals, KYC status) | Performance of the contract |
| Sending marketing emails about new games and bonuses | Your opt-in consent — withdrawable at any time |
| Improving the website (analytics) | Legitimate interest, with anonymisation |
| Responding to legal requests from regulators or courts | Legal obligation |
You can withdraw marketing consent at any time from My Account → Settings → Communications, or by clicking "unsubscribe" in any marketing email. Withdrawing consent does not affect transactional emails — those are required for operating your account.
4. Who we share it with
Bizzo does not sell your personal information. We share it only with the following categories of recipient, and only as needed:
- Game providers (Pragmatic Play, Evolution, NetEnt, etc.) — receive your username/session token to render games. They do not receive name, address, or payment information.
- Payment processors — receive name, transaction amount, and method-specific details (card token, wallet ID).
- KYC providers — receive ID documents and personal details for verification.
- Cloud hosting — Bizzo's infrastructure runs on AWS in the EU (Frankfurt). All data is encrypted at rest and in transit.
- Affiliate networks — receive only an anonymised player ID and aggregated stats for commission calculation.
- Regulators and law enforcement — where legally compelled (Curaçao Gaming Control Board, AUSTRAC where applicable, court orders).
- Independent dispute resolution — if you escalate a complaint to AskGamblers, CasinoMeister or similar, the relevant case data may be shared with them with your consent.
5. International transfers
As an offshore operator, your data leaves Australia. The primary processing locations are:
- Curaçao (operator headquarters, manual review by compliance staff)
- European Union (cloud hosting, KYC processing)
- United Kingdom (some support staff)
All transfers are covered by Standard Contractual Clauses (or equivalent) and the receiving processors are contractually bound to the same protection standards as Bizzo itself.
6. How long we keep your data
| Data type | Retention period |
|---|---|
| Account details | While the account is active + 5 years after closure (AML obligation) |
| Transaction history | 5 years from the transaction (AML obligation) |
| KYC documents | 5 years after account closure |
| Support chat transcripts | 2 years |
| Marketing preferences and consent records | Until consent is withdrawn + 1 year |
| Self-exclusion records | Permanently (to enforce future re-registration blocks) |
| Anonymised analytics | Indefinitely |
After the retention period, data is permanently deleted or anonymised.

8. Security
- All traffic to and from Bizzo is encrypted with TLS 1.3 (HSTS preloaded, HTTP/2).
- Passwords are stored as bcrypt salted hashes.
- KYC documents are stored encrypted at rest with AES-256, and access is logged and audited.
- The platform is subjected to regular penetration testing by a third-party security firm.
- Optional two-factor authentication (TOTP) is available and strongly recommended.
- Players are notified by email of any new device login or password change.
In the event of a confirmed breach of personal data, Bizzo will notify affected players within 72 hours of becoming aware of the breach, in line with GDPR standards, even where Australian law would not strictly require it.
9. Cookies
Bizzo uses three categories of cookies:
- Strictly necessary — session, authentication, CSRF protection. Cannot be disabled.
- Analytics — Google Analytics 4 with IP anonymisation. Can be disabled at first visit (cookie banner) or in My Account → Privacy.
- Marketing / attribution — affiliate tracking. Can be disabled at first visit.
You can clear cookies at any time from your browser. Doing so will log you out and reset your bonus-attribution.
